Solucionado (ver solução)
Solucionado
(ver solução)
1
resposta

SETAR O NULL É OBRIGATÓRIO?

ENDERECO VARCHAR(50) NULL,
insira seu código aqui
1 resposta
solução!

Olá Meselmias, tudo bem?

Não é obrigatório a utilização do NULL para especificar que o campo poderá receber valores nulos, quando executamos o comando da seguinte forma:

CREATE TABLE tabela (
ENDERECO VARCHAR(50),
NOME VARCHAR(50));

O banco de dados entende automaticiamente que aquele campo poderá receber valores nulos. Mas, para que o campo obrigatoriamente receba um valor ao ser inserido dados na tabela, é preciso utlizar a palavra NOT NULL.

CREATE TABLE tabela (
ENDERECO VARCHAR(50) NOT NULL,
NOME VARCHAR(50) NOT NULL);

Espero ter ajudado, qualquer nova dúvida é só falar Meselmias e bons estudos!